Medical Maker
Also known as: Clinician-Maker
A healthcare professional who also engages in fabrication and making activities, bridging the gap between clinical expertise and maker culture. Medical makers combine knowledge of patient safety, rehabilitation, and medical requirements with hands-on skills in 3D printing, electronics, or other fabrication techniques. They play a crucial role in ensuring that DIY assistive devices meet clinical standards while benefiting from the customization and innovation of maker communities.
